Northwest Parkway on track to open ahead of schedule in mid-November
The Northwest Parkway, a 70-mph toll road that will connect U.S. 36 near Broomfield with E-470 at I-25, will be opening ahead of schedule this fall, according to Steve Hogan, director of the Northwest Parkway Public Highway Authority.
The 11-mile, four-lane highway will seamlessly connect with E-470 at I-25 and alleviate traffic congestion in the U.S. 36 Corridor, Hogan said. The highway will provide a nonstop connection between Denver International Airport and the region’s technology and business corridor.
The $413.5 million project, which was started in July 2001, was scheduled to open at the end of December, but will open in November, Hogan said.

The authority, established in 1999 by the cities of Broomfield andLafayette and Weld County, will spend about $22 million on land surrounding the parkway to create open space.
Development opportunities along the parkway are limited to land at FlatIron Central, retail pads at 96th Street opposite Storage Technology Corp., in Lafayette near U.S. 287 and the Preble Creek development west of I-25.
At 96th Street traveling south, it turns into a local four-lane, two-mile, 45-mph road allowing access to U.S. 36, Flatiron Crossing and Interlocken business park.
The parkway is financed through nonrecourse revenue bonds backed by forecasted toll revenues. Private investors purchased the rated and insured bonds.
